As a Senior Solutions Engineer in Managed Transportation at RXO, you’ll use rigorous data collection and analysis to craft marketable solutions for clients. You will also identify, propose, and deliver key initiatives that improve the client’s supply chain operations and drive efficiency into the RXO account team’s internal processes. We will equip you with the best tools in the industry to grow and develop to a level that will exceed your expectations.

What your day-to-day will look like:

  • Able to lead all aspects of Supply Chain and Transportation Technology Solutions for Clients including demonstrations, implementation, hands-on execution of configuration, testing and deployment support 
  • Subject Matter Expert (SME) for Transportation Management Systems and System Integrations with Clients and Business partners 
  • Provide subject matter expertise to support business requirement definition, process design, implementation of processes, and organizational change. Document and maintain functional requirements 
  • Research and analyze best practices and Technology driven solutions  
  • Develop an understanding of customer processes to enhance cross-functional initiatives and effectively communicate/integrate solution improvements 
  • Develop and Identify cost savings initiatives and manage projects through implementation 
  • Provide value propositions by identifying opportunities through rigorous data collection and analysis; craft marketable solutions for clients 
  • Communicate and collaborate project activities to key stakeholders both internally and with clients 
  • Help execute process and strategy improvements related to supply chain focused on transportation improvement projects  
  • Research root cause of issues - recommend improvements in existing processes and implement action plans 

At a minimum, you’ll need:

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ent related work or military experience 
  • 2 years of experience in key functional areas: supply chain management, logistics, decision support systems/technology, transportation management, distribution, or procurement functional responsibilities 
  • Experience data mining and generating simulations in Microsoft BI, Access, and Excel to identify and scope opportunities within the customer’s supply chain 

It’d be great if you also have:

  • Bachelor’s or advanced degree in Supply Chain, Logistics, Industrial Engineering, Manufacturing Engineering or other technical and/or analytical field 
  • Experience with ILOG, Supply Chain Guru, Appian or data modeling  
  • Experience in multiple logistics-related systems and transportation management systems 
  • Lean six sigma experience 
  • Experience collecting and analyzing data for modeling, network optimization and/or transportation redesign purposes 
  • Experience preparing and delivering presentations 
  • Strong project management skills

What We Do

RXO is an asset-light transportation provider that uses a best-in-class combination of scale, technology and third-party capacity to move freight for our customers. We serve more than half of the Fortune 500's supply chain with an extensive network of carriers and logistics experts.
